When the level begins, you are prompted to build the [[station |Command Center]] for the base. Simply highlight the lighted area and select [[station]] from the building menu. Once you build the station, [[Serina]] will tell you to build a [[UNSC Supply Pad|Supply Pad]] which will produce resources to allow you to be able to produce more useful upgrades. Choose an empty building plot and select supply pad. Once again, you will be asked to build another building, a [[barracks]]. The barracks will allow you to train infantry units. After you build a barracks, you will be asked to train five [[marine]] squads. Simply select the barracks and highlight marine, and select it five times. After you train your squads, you will have the option to build structures on your own. You may want to upgrade to a [[fortress]] which will give you two more spaces to build on. Keep building more structures until you are comfortable with what you have. I do recommend building a Vehicle Depot, but after that it is up to you.


After you train a few infantry units and create a few [[Warthogs]] and [[Scorpions]], you will be ready to do what the mission was for, proceeding toward the relic that [[John Forge | Forge]] spotted. Select all of your units and follow the blue arrow. Once you get to the large field with [[Covenant]] guards, it's time to think strategically.
After you train a few infantry units and create a few [[Warthogs]] and [[Scorpions]], you will be ready to do what the mission was for, proceeding toward the relic that [[John Forge | Forge]] spotted. Select all of your units and follow the blue arrow. Once you get to the large field with [[Covenant]] guards, it's time to think strategically.
